Student-led Projects
Each semester, members knowledgeable about specific topics can host their own ten-week group project and mentor others. These are great resume-fillers and a way to build CS skills! You can choose to join a project or host one yourself. For a list of current projects, click "Learn More" below.

Interview Prep
Want to secure software engineering internships? Mastering the SWE interview is an essential skill to do so. Weekly sessions are help by experienced upperclassmen — these begin with a short intro to an important interview skill followed by a few mock interviews to solidify your learning.
